Content Description
Papers on the preceptor system, compiled by Carl Morrow for the Council of the Phi Sigma Kappa. Includes typescript reports (carbon copies) by Riverda H. Jordan and others describing "well established preceptor plans" from various fraternities, with a memorandum giving Morrow's recommendations.
